Determination of the 87Rb 5p state dipole matrix element and radiative lifetime from the photoassociation spectroscopy of the Rb2 0g-(P3/2) long-range state

We present a detailed study of the 0g-(P3/2) pure long-range electronic state of the 87Rb2 molecule. The high-resolution spectral data provided by photoassociative spectroscopy of 87Rb2 is analyzed by using the generalized simulated annealing method. The dipole matrix element of the 5p 87Rb atomic state and other effective asymptotic parameters for the 0g-(P3/2) long-range state are determined and a complete analytical description of the potential well is obtained. We extract a radiative lifetime of the 5P3/2 and 5P1/2 states equal to 26.25(8) ns and 27.75(8) ns, respectively, with a precision (0.3%) comparable to atomic physics experiment.
